监听程序是一种 在服务端等待客户端连接的程序。它主要用于监控和接收客户端向数据库服务器端提出的连接请求。当客户端需要与数据库服务器通信时,必须先与服务器建立连接。监听程序负责识别并处理这些连接请求,确保客户端能够成功连接到数据库服务器。
具体来说,监听程序的工作机制如下:
监听连接请求:
监听程序在数据库服务器端运行,等待客户端通过TCP/IP连接发出连接请求。
识别请求:
监听程序会检查收到的连接请求,验证其合法性。
建立连接:
如果连接请求有效,监听程序会创建一个服务器进程来处理该客户端的请求,并建立连接。
管理连接:
监听程序还可以管理多个客户端连接,确保服务器资源得到合理分配和使用。
通过监听程序,数据库服务器能够有效地处理来自客户端的连接请求,并提供相应的服务。监听程序的配置和管理通常通过Oracle提供的工具进行,如Net Manager等。
建议在实际应用中,确保监听程序正确配置并启动,以便客户端能够顺利连接到数据库服务器。同时,定期检查监听程序的日志,及时发现并解决可能存在的问题,确保系统的稳定性和安全性。